Data to improve facility management
We experience a pressure on running sport facilities, both indoors and outdoors. Costs are rising, regulations are changing and expectations around accessibility, sustainability and community impact keep growing. For sport companies and municipalities, this creates a daily challenge: how do you keep these facilities running smoothly, financially sound and socially valuable at the same time?
Time to Play It Smart is an ESWAM event focused on one clear theme: using data to improve facility management. From swimming pools, sports halls and gyms to football pitches, hockey fields, athletics tracks and more spaces. Data can bring clarity to what is actually happening on and around your facilities: real usage, peak moments, capacity, catering, maintenance needs, staffing, energy and water consumption, user experience and commercial opportunities such as events, meetings or hospitality.
On 4 June, we move beyond the theory. Together we explore practical, real-life examples of how data supports better daily operations, smarter maintenance planning, stronger investment decisions and clearer reporting on societal return. If you work in a sport company or within a municipality responsible for facilities, this event will provide fresh insights, proven approaches and concrete ideas you can apply tomorrow.
